Output 68ab23ba4e9d6df3760bd21db41814bb11127b000d206e250259dc5031110e75:2

value
53138
script pubkey
OP_0 OP_PUSHBYTES_20 e3bc249443e38a2c82b7135e3ed9469dddc47052
address
bc1quw7zf9zruw9zeq4hzd0rak2xnhwuguzjyc37pv
transaction
68ab23ba4e9d6df3760bd21db41814bb11127b000d206e250259dc5031110e75
spent
true